Texas Roadhouse Rolls

Texas Roadhouse rolls are famous for their soft, buttery texture and delicious flavor. While the exact recipe may be proprietary, here’s a copycat recipe that closely resembles the taste and texture of Texas Roadhouse rolls:

Ingredients:

For the rolls:

  • 1 cup warm water (about 110°F)
  • 1/4 cup granulated sugar
  • 2 1/4 teaspoons (1 packet) active dry yeast
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1 egg, beaten
  • 1/3 cup vegetable oil
  • 4-4 1/2 cups all-purpose flour

For the cinnamon honey butter:

  • 1/2 cup unsalted butter, softened
  • 1/4 cup powdered sugar
  • 1/4 cup honey
  • 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on

Instructions:

  1. In a large mixing bowl, combine the warm water, sugar, and yeast. Let it sit for 5-10 minutes until the yeast is foamy.
  2. Add the salt, beaten egg, and vegetable oil to the yeast mixture. Stir until well combined.
  3. Gradually add the flour, 1 cup at a time, stirring with a wooden spoon until a soft dough forms.
  4. Turn the dough out onto a lightly floured surface and knead for 5-7 minutes, or until the dough is smooth and elastic. Add more flour as needed if the dough is too sticky.
  5. Place the dough in a greased bowl, turning once to coat. Cover with a clean kitchen towel and let it rise in a warm, draft-free place for about 1 hour, or until doubled in size.
  6. Punch down the risen dough and divide it into 20 equal-sized pieces. Roll each piece into a ball and place them on a greased baking sheet, spacing them slightly apart.
  7. Cover the rolls with a clean kitchen towel and let them rise for another 30-45 minutes, or until doubled in size.
  8.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Bake the rolls in the preheated oven for 12-15 minutes, or until golden brown on top.
  9. While the rolls are baking, prepare the cinnamon honey butter. In a small bowl, beat together the softened butter, powdered sugar, honey, and ground cinnamon until smooth and creamy.
  10. Remove the rolls from the oven and let them cool slightly before serving.
  11. Serve the warm Texas Roadhouse rolls with the cinnamon honey butter on the side for dipping.
